Start your adventure in Manali by exploring the charming town and immersing yourself in its natural beauty. In the morning, visit the Hadimba Devi Temple, a peaceful and serene location nestled amidst the cedar forests. Afterward, head to Solang Valley, a haven for adventure enthusiasts, where you can indulge in thrilling activities like paragliding and zorbing. As the evening approaches, stroll along Mall Road, the bustling hub of Manali, lined with shops, restaurants, and vibrant markets.
Embark on an exhilarating journey to Rohtang Pass, a high mountain pass located at an altitude of 13,050 feet. Begin your day early to beat the crowd and enjoy the breathtaking views of snow-clad peaks and glaciers. Engage in thrilling activities like skiing, snowboarding, and snowmobile rides. After an adventurous day, relax in the hot springs of Vashisht Village and rejuvenate your senses.

Visit the historic Naggar Castle, a magnificent structure that offers panoramic views of the surrounding mountains and valleys. Explore the castle's art gallery, showcasing traditional Himachali art and artifacts. Afterward, head to the serene town of Manikaran, famous for its hot springs and religious significance. Take a dip in the healing waters and visit the Gurudwara and Hindu temples in this spiritually enriching place.
For adventure seekers looking for off the beaten path attractions in Manali, make sure to visit the delightful Hampta Pass. This trek offers stunning views of snow-capped mountains, alpine meadows, and crystal clear rivers, making it a paradise for nature lovers. Another hidden gem is the Great Himalayan National Park, offering diverse wildlife, lush forests, and challenging treks for adventurous souls.
Don't miss out on exploring the quaint village of Kasol, known as "Mini Israel," where you can indulge in trekking, camping, and experience the local Israeli cuisine. These hidden gems and local favorites offer unique experiences away from the usual tourist hotspots.
